Creating audio asset packing strategies that group frequently co-used sounds to minimize streaming overhead.
This evergreen guide explains practical methods for bundling audio assets in games, aiming to reduce streaming demands, improve load times, and sustain immersive performance across platforms and network conditions.
Published July 21, 2025
Facebook X Reddit Pinterest Email
Sound design for modern games often hinges on how efficiently audio assets are packed and streamed. A thoughtful packing strategy starts by cataloging sounds that are frequently triggered together, then grouping them into cohesive bundles that match typical player actions or environmental scenarios. This reduces the number of times the engine must perform disk reads or network fetches, which in turn minimizes runtime stutters and audio glitches. It also helps artists and engineers communicate more effectively, since related sounds live in predictable, modular packages rather than scattered across dozens of tiny files. A well-planned structure can adapt across genres, engine versions, and delivery methods while preserving sonic fidelity.
The first step in any asset packing plan is to profile actual gameplay sessions. Identify core events—footsteps on different surfaces, weapon shots in various modes, ambient cues, and UI prompts—that tend to occur in quick succession. Then map these events to a hierarchy of bundles based on frequency and co-occurrence. By testing with realistic timelines, developers can observe how often multiple sounds must be decoded and mixed at once, informing whether to combine certain elements or streamline through single-voice layers. Balancing memory usage with CPU load becomes a critical trade-off, but disciplined grouping often yields tangible benefits in frame times and perceived responsiveness.
Use profiling data to calibrate bundle size for steady streaming performance.
Bundling co-used sounds requires careful consideration of the playback context, not just raw frequency. When one sound reliably accompanies another—for example, a muzzle flash with a shell ejection or a wind gust accompanying distant ambience—placing them in a single pack reduces the overhead of separate fetches and initializations. However, engineers must guard against overpacking, which can force longer streaming reads if the entire bundle must be loaded for a single cue. The goal is to strike a balance where most transitions use smaller, quickly decodable chunks, while still preserving the expressive potential of more complex events. Clear naming conventions support future maintenance.
ADVERTISEMENT
ADVERTISEMENT
Beyond co-occurrence, temporal proximity matters. Sounds that occur within the same moment or during the same action should share a delivery path to minimize jitter in playback. For example, in a stealth sequence, soft footsteps, rustling fabric, and distant breathing may be bundled so that the engine fetches them together, then activates each component in a synchronized fashion. This approach can dramatically improve consistency when the frame budget tightens during busy scenes. It also simplifies memory paging on consoles and streaming devices, where predictable asset order reduces thrashing and helps maintain a stable energy profile for the audio renderer.
Leverage hierarchy and metadata to guide dynamic loading decisions.
Implementing a tiered packaging scheme supports a wide range of hardware while preserving audio quality. Start with micro-bundles for high-demand sequences—gunfire bursts, explosion tails, or rapid instrument hits—so the CPU can mix layers with minimal latency. Mid-level bundles can cover longer ambience or reverb tails that repeat across scenes, while large bundles remain reserved for rarely triggered sequences or standout moments. The key is to align bundle granularity with expected load patterns, enabling the engine to fetch compact packs quickly and defer larger groups when bandwidth is constrained. Producers should maintain a mapping between bundles and their trigger schemas to avoid drift over updates.
ADVERTISEMENT
ADVERTISEMENT
A practical strategy also involves versioning and delta updates. When a game ships updates that alter audio, designers can minimize payloads by delivering only the changed bundles or the modified layers within a bundle. This practice reduces patch sizes and speeds up testing cycles, especially for live service titles with frequent content drops. It also reduces the risk of regressions in streaming behavior, since the core streaming logic remains anchored to stable bundles while changes are applied incrementally. Documentation that ties events to bundles ensures future patches remain predictable and auditable for QA teams.
Design for platform variety and remote delivery realities.
Metadata plays a central role in dynamic loading, especially when assets must adapt to screen resolution, audio quality settings, or streaming bandwidth. Tag each bundle with attributes such as usage context, expected playback channels, sample rate, and compression format. During runtime, the engine can then decide which bundles to preload, which to stream in the background, and which to keep resident in memory for immediate dispatch. This adaptive strategy can reduce frame drops during sudden scene changes and ensure that critical cues—like threat indicators or interactive prompts—remain crisp. A well-documented metadata layer also accelerates tooling integration and collaboration across teams.
The choice of container formats matters as well. In many engines, bundling into a single archive per scene or per gameplay segment reduces the number of separate I/O operations. Yet, the format must support partial streaming when users navigate rapidly through content or switch difficulty modes. Engineers should prefer formats that allow on-the-fly extraction of specific channels or layers without decoding entire files. A balance between compression efficiency and CPU overhead is essential; lossless or near-lossless schemes often yield better long-term benefits than tiny, highly compressed files that demand heavy decoding.
ADVERTISEMENT
ADVERTISEMENT
Consistency, testing, and iteration elevate packing results.
Platform diversity introduces additional constraints, from fast SSDs to streaming-capable consoles and mobile devices. A robust packing strategy accommodates these differences by providing multiple access paths: lightweight bundles for mobile-scale streaming, higher-fidelity packs for PC and next-gen consoles, and scalable textures of audio data tuned to available RAM. The strategy should also consider offline modes and content resets, ensuring that initial load times are minimized on every platform. By decoupling content from presentation logic, teams can tune the streaming model without reworking core gameplay code, avoiding tight coupling that can hinder optimization later in the project.
Another practical angle is cross-project reuse. Many games share similar soundscapes—foley, environmental ambience, UI cues—across different titles. Centralized, well-versioned bundles can reduce duplication and support faster build pipelines. Designers should establish a core library of bundles with standardized naming and predictable behavior, then extend it with project-specific variations. This approach fosters efficiency during audio river runs, QA cycles, and localization passes, while preserving the ability to tailor experiences to unique worlds and narratives. It also helps studios scale audio production as teams grow and pipelines mature.
A disciplined testing regimen validates that bundles behave as intended under real-world conditions. Use automated stress tests that simulate rapid scene changes, heavy multitask loads, and network variability to observe streaming stability. Track metrics such as audio buffer underruns, CPU usage, and memory footprints across devices. Regularly review bundle coverage to avoid gaps where certain cues would trigger unexpected fetches. Feedback from playback engineers and sound designers should drive refinements, ensuring that the grouping logic aligns with both creative intent and technical constraints. Documentation of findings helps teams reproduce success and address regressions quickly.
Finally, cultivate a culture of collaboration between audio, streaming, and engine teams. Clear communication around bundle design choices speeds up integration and reduces conflicting optimizations. Establish shared milestones for asset delivery, streaming readiness, and performance budgets, so every discipline aligns toward a common goal. As games evolve, the strategy should remain adaptable, with periodic audits of co-use patterns and playback behavior. By treating packing as a living system rather than a one-off puzzle, studios can sustain low streaming overhead, preserve immersive soundscapes, and deliver consistently strong experiences across platforms and network conditions.
Related Articles
Game audio
A practical guide for developers and producers to cultivate informed, actionable input from non-audio teammates, ensuring that sound design evolves efficiently while aligning with gameplay cues, accessibility, and creative intent.
-
July 18, 2025
Game audio
Designers benefit from agile audio tooling that adapts to live sessions, enabling rapid sonic experimentation, precise parameter control, and immediate feedback loops across music, ambience, and effects in modern games.
-
July 31, 2025
Game audio
A thoughtful initiative explores how audio cues can steer players through environments without overpowering curiosity, balancing direction with freedom, clarity with immersion, and feedback with exploration to create a harmonious navigational experience.
-
July 21, 2025
Game audio
This evergreen guide explores constructing layered, interactive tutorials that teach players to interpret and use sound as a core mechanic, guiding learning with escalating challenges, feedback loops, and practical play.
-
July 21, 2025
Game audio
This evergreen guide outlines practical steps to create authoritative audio reference mixes and clear deliverables that unify cross-team communication, ensuring consistent sound standards, faster reviews, and scalable collaboration across development, production, and localization teams.
-
July 16, 2025
Game audio
This evergreen guide explains practical, proven methods to secure permissions, track licenses, and maintain compliant workflows when integrating external audio into games, streams, and esports productions.
-
August 08, 2025
Game audio
Effective UI strategies weave heartbeat and breathing cues into gameplay without distracting players, signaling physiological states through nuanced visuals and audio feedback, aligning sensation with action while preserving immersion and accessibility.
-
July 16, 2025
Game audio
When crafting in-game orchestral scores, developers balance cinematic impact with performance, using adaptive layering, efficient synthesis, smart budgeting, and contextual mixing to preserve grandeur without taxing CPUs.
-
July 29, 2025
Game audio
A practical guide to crafting evergreen spell sounds that clearly signal when a spell is cast, travels through space, and lands with decisive feedback, using layered design, context, and player feedback loops.
-
July 23, 2025
Game audio
This evergreen guide dives into practical, battle-tested approaches for smoothing audio during real-time transitions, covering workflow optimizations, signal processing, and implementation choices that minimize disruptive pops and artifacts.
-
July 17, 2025
Game audio
This evergreen exploration surveys practical methods to weave diegetic musicians into interactive games, balancing stage presence, player agency, and seamless audio design to preserve immersion while enriching narrative and tempo.
-
August 09, 2025
Game audio
This evergreen guide explores practical methods for embedding heartbeat cues and physiological audio into games, detailing design principles, technical approaches, player comfort considerations, and measurable effects on tension and immersion.
-
August 07, 2025
Game audio
A practical guide for game audio professionals and developers to craft inclusive mixes that respect players’ hearing profiles, adapt to diverse environments, and sustain immersive experiences through thoughtful balance, range, and layout choices.
-
August 08, 2025
Game audio
Exploring practical studio approaches to capturing distinctive percussion textures from tuned metals, glassware, and everyday found objects yields rich sonic palettes, dynamic control, and creative coloration for modern game audio production.
-
July 21, 2025
Game audio
As game audio evolves, practitioners increasingly rely on machine learning to classify sounds, streamline edits, and craft responsive mixes that adapt to player actions, environments, and narratives in real time.
-
July 26, 2025
Game audio
An evergreen exploration of creating alien worlds through sound design, texture, and ecosystem logic that resonates with players by prioritizing consistency, immersion, and scientific plausibility across diverse environments.
-
July 30, 2025
Game audio
Subharmonic synthesis shapes cinematic low-end rumble for games, delivering weighty atmosphere without masking dialog, effects, or crucial cues; this guide explains techniques, balance, and practical workflows for sound designers.
-
August 12, 2025
Game audio
Crafting negotiation-centered audio demands precise mood signaling, dynamic stake encoding, and seamless context shifts that guide players toward collaborative strategies while preserving immersion and intent.
-
August 04, 2025
Game audio
This evergreen guide explains how frequency masking analysis helps sound designers carve clarity for dialogue in games by gently dimming competing elements without sacrificing overall immersion and presence.
-
July 29, 2025
Game audio
This evergreen guide surveys sound design principles for exploration hubs, balancing rewarding cues with restraint to keep players engaged without overwhelming their senses, ensuring navigation, curiosity, and immersion remain harmonious throughout.
-
August 02, 2025